Are they the same? 'I got hit by/with a baseball bat yesterday.' Thanks

In my understanding: I got hit with a baseball bat - means someone hit you with a baseball bat. 'I got hit by a baseball bat' - to me, it means that the bat was not held by anyone, but rather flying or falling from somewhere, being thrown at you etc. Either way I hope you're fine
